What is A4 Printer Paper?

A4 paper is a standard paper size used in a lot of countries around the globe, specifically for company and scholastic functions. It measures 210 mm x 297 mm (8.27 inches x 11.69 inches). This size becomes part of the ISO 216 standard, utilized mostly outside the United States and Canada, where letter-sized paper (8.5 x 11 inches) is more common.

Kinds Of A4 Printer Paper

A4 printer paper comes in different types and finishes, each developed for specific uses:

  1. Standard Copy Paper:

    • Typically 70-80 g/m ², ideal for daily printing jobs like documents and reports.
  2. Premium Paper:

    • Heavier paper (90-120 g/m ² )used for expert documents, resumes, and presentations.
  3. Picture Paper:

    • Glossy or matte surface with greater weight (around 200 g/m TWO), particularly made for printing top quality pictures.
  4. Recycled Paper:

    • An eco-friendly alternative made from post-consumer paper waste.
  5. Colored Paper:

    • Available in various colors for imaginative projects and documents that require color coding.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Is A4 paper available in different weights?

Yes, A4 paper is readily available in numerous weights, typically ranging from 70 g/m two to 300 g/m two, depending on the intended use.

2. Can I utilize A4 paper in all printers?

Many modern-day printers, including inkjet and laser printers, can accommodate A4 paper. Guarantee to set the printer settings properly for the paper size.

3. What is the very best A4 paper for printing photos?

For high-quality image printing, shiny or satin photo paper with a weight of around 200 g/m ² is suggested.
